#wrapper{
    margin: 0 auto;
    border: 1px solid #000000;
    width: 800px;
    background: #E6EFFF;
    border: 1px solid #D0F2F7;
    border-radius: 50px 10px;
    -moz-box-shadow: 0 0 10px rgba(0,0,0,0.5); /* Для Firefox */
    -webkit-box-shadow: 0 0 10px rgba(0,0,0,0.5); /* Для Safari и Chrome */
    box-shadow: 0 0 10px rgba(0,0,0,0.5); /* Параметры тени */
}

#header{
    margin: 0 auto;
    height: 200px;
    width: 727px;
    background-image: url("../images/header.png");
    background-repeat: no-repeat;
    padding-top: 35px;

    font-weight: bold;
    text-shadow: 1px 1px 2px black;
    color: #A2A5A6;
}


#content{
    margin-top: -30px;

}

ul{
    list-style: none;
    margin-top: 0;
}

label{
    cursor: pointer;
}



.title_a {
    text-decoration: none;
    color: #858686;;
    font-family: Trebuchet MS;
}

.title_a:hover{
    color: #52C4E6 !important;
    text-decoration: none;
}


.padding-left{
    padding-left:20px;
}

#options{
    margin: 0 auto;
    font-family: Arial;
    font-size: 16px;
    padding-bottom: 20px;
    width: 600px;
    border: 1px solid #D0F2F7;
    border-radius: 40px;
    background: #FFFDC0;
    padding: 20px;
    -moz-box-shadow: 0 0 10px #AFC7F4; /* Для Firefox */
    -webkit-box-shadow: 0 0 10px #AFC7F4; /* Для Safari и Chrome */
    box-shadow: 0 0 10px #AFC7F4; /* Параметры тени */
}

#l_options{
    margin-left: -20px;
}

#r_options{

    padding-left: 20px;
    line-height: 1.5;

}

#passwords{
    margin: 20px auto;
    color: #444;
    font-weight: bold;
    font-size: 16px;
    font-family: monospace;
    line-height: 1.5;
    padding: 20px;
    border: 1px solid #F7F1D0;
    background: #FFFCB5;
    -moz-box-shadow: 0 0 10px #AFC7F4; /* Для Firefox */
    -webkit-box-shadow: 0 0 10px #AFC7F4; /* Для Safari и Chrome */
    box-shadow: 0 0 10px #AFC7F4; /* Параметры тени */

}
#passwords td{
    font-weight: bold;
    font-size: 16px;
    font-family: monospace;
    line-height: 1.5;
}


input[type="text"] {
    width: 50px;
}

